MR. BLACK'S CONCOCTION GSM 2015 Australia |
Vintage Assessments Tasting Note |
Producer |
SMALL GULLY |
Very deep intense purple colour. Spicy, juicy, black cherry puree nose with some cedary notes. Fairly dry, medium bodied, quite well structured, very juicy, ripe cherry jubilee flavours with a lingering, cedary finish. A ready-to-drink crowd-pleaser. This blend of 50% Grenache, 43% Shiraz and 7% Mataro has 15.5% alcohol and 9 g/L residual sugar with a screwcap closure. |

TASTING NOTE: With a name like something right out of Reservoir Dogs, this blend of Grenache, Shiraz and Mataro delivers big strawberry, mint and vanilla character and tons of concentration. Good richness, expansiveness and length. A great first-time wine from a sought-after winery. Debut it at your next gathering alongside slow-cooked beef tips in a red wine and mushroom gravy. (Vintages panel, April 2017) |
